This proprietary algorithm helps maintain control of the heart's atrial rhythm by pacing slightly faster than the patient's natural heart rate. The AF Suppression algorithm has been clinically proven to reduce the AF burden (the percentage of days with AF symptoms) in previous studies. Managing these conditions can be complicated by the fact that many patients already are on extensive drug regimens, and they often have other health issues. A QuickOpt timing cycle optimization procedure takes less than two minutes, while a typical echo procedure takes between 30 and 120 minutes and requires manual interpretation by a technician. The QuickOpt feature electrically characterizes the conduction properties of the heart and uses an exclusive algorithm to calculate the optimal timing values. This allows for efficient and frequent optimization during routine device follow-up visits. Approximately 550,000 new patients are diagnosed with HF each year in the United States, according to the American Heart Association. Atrial fibrillation (also called AF or A Fib) is the most common abnormal heart rhythm.
